The first DIY: Mason Jar Transformation (well, and other jars!)

Remember these random jars from one of my ‘Thrifted Treasures’ posts?

Well, let’s just say  a little bit of spray paint goes a long, long way!

I used Krylon spray paint (1-2 coats) and…

Look at the transformation! I really wasn’t sure how this would turn out, but I was {really} impressed (krylon sprays so beautifully, spend the extra $1!) so I got a little carried away and painted quite a few jars. DIY #2: Fabric covered vase (idea found on Prudent Baby)

Supplies used:

modge podge

sponge brush

fabric

hurricane vase ($1 at hobby store or cheaper if you can find them at a thrift store)

Basically you measure the material to fit the vase. Modge podge and add fabric one section at a time. Smooth out any bubbles. Add modge podge on top after the first layer dries (opitonal). And you’re done!
